Management forecasts and statistical prediction model forecasts in corporate budgeting

Article Abstract:

A comparison of management forecasts with statistical forecasts illustrates the limitations in the forecasting ability of humans. This human inadequacy is clearly noted in an environment wherein knowledge of basic departmental objectives and organizational influences are absent. Statistical models are observed to display greater forecast accuracy than human decision-makers. The superiority of models was derived from absolute percentage prediction error data of three management sales volume forecasts and two statistical forecasts using regression and time-series analysis.

Earnings management during import relief investigations

Article Abstract:

Managers decrease earnings during import relief investigations. This income-decreasing effect is observed in the earnings management functions of firms during the year of investigations regarding wealth transfers by the United States International Trade Commission. Total nondiscretionary accruals aree estimated using time-series models. The resulting discretionary accruals are examined through cross-sectional tests of the earnings management hypothesis using firm-specific expectations models.
